Alex Kallio, BSN, RN, serves as the Director of Nursing for the Wellness & Recovery Center at Columbia Wellness. She joined Columbia Wellness in May 2022 and has grown alongside the organization, beginning her career at the Wellness & Recovery Center as a Registered Nurse before advancing to Nurse Coordinator and now serving as Director of Nursing.
Alex earned her Bachelor of Science in Nursing from Washington State University and is passionate about providing compassionate, evidence-based, and person-centered care to individuals seeking withdrawal management and behavioral health stabilization services.
